Most scientists recognize 18 species of penguins

  • emperor, Aptenodytes forsteri
  • king, Aptenodytes patagonicus
  • Adélie, Pygoscelis adeliae
  • gentoo, Pygoscelis papua
  • chinstrap, Pygoscelis antarcticus
  • northern rockhopper, Eudyptes moseleyi
  • southern rockhopper, Eudyptes chrysocome
  • macaroni, Eudyptes chyrsolophus
  • royal, Eudyptes schlegeli
  • Fiordland crested, Eudyptes pachyrhynchus
  • erect-crested, Eudyptes sclateri
  • Snares Island, Eudyptes robustus
  • yellow-eyed, Megadyptes antipodes
  • little (also known as fairy or little blue), Eudyptula minor
  • Magellanic, Spheniscus magellanicus
  • Humboldt, Spheniscus humboldti
  • African (formerly known as black-footed), Spheniscus demersus
  • Galápagos, Spheniscus mendiculus

Penguins are of the family Spheniscidae in the order Sphenisciformes.
